We offer representation and advice at work. Perhaps you face work problems that you need to resolve, or have a grievance to bring against your employer. Our workplace reps, Unite full time officers and legal team are at your disposal to give you the support and advice that you need.
Unite members have legal protection for cases such as unfair dismissal, insolvency, discrimination and harassment. We will take up your legal case at no cost to you, and if we win you receive the full amount of your claim - Unite takes no percentage.
Unite also trains health and safety representatives who will monitor your working environment.

The law says that unions must have a separate Political Fund to spend on political campaigning. This could include a newspaper advertising campaign in support of public services, lobbying for better legal rights for workers, calling for support for the manufacturing industry, holding a rally to improve health and safety protection or support for a political party. Members choose whether or not to contribute through a ‘political levy’.
